§ 63-2-102 — Costs of reproduction, copying or mailing of records

Tennessee·Title 63
(a)For records other than those involving workers' compensation cases:
(1)The party requesting the patient's medical records in paper format is responsible to the provider or the provider's third-party release of information provider for the reasonable costs of copying and mailing the patient's records. Such reasonable costs must not exceed:
(A)Twenty-five dollars ($25.00) for paper copies of medical records five (5) pages or less in length;
(B)Fifty cents (50¢) per page for each page copied after the first five (5) pages;
(C)The actual cost of mailing;
